Six Perfect Recipes for the Overwhelmed Twenty-Something

Cooking feels overwhelming for me often. After a long day of working who wants to go spend a long time in the kitchen after? Typically not me, but I still want (and deserve) something delicious, healthy/balanced, and filling. That’s where Pinterest (and the occasional TikTok) comes in. Here are a few of my favorite quick, delicious, low effort recipes you should try.

1. Greek Chicken Kabobs

This Greek Chicken Kabobs recipe can be marinated overnight and popped in the oven. It is also absolutely delicious.

2. One Pot Taco Mac

This one-pot recipe is absolutely delicious and quick to make, I love to pair it with this Mexican zucchini recipe for extra nutrients.

3. Garlic Butter Chicken Bites + Cabbage Steaks

These two delicious recipes pair perfectly together. They also don’t take a ton of time to make.

4. Crockpot Soup

This recipe is perfect for the fall/winter weather. It’d warm, comforting and full of veggies!

5. Lazy Girl Ramen

This 15 minute meal is perfect. You can add mushrooms and zucchini like I do to make you feel a bit more healthy.

6. Fish Tacos

This is for my air fryer lovers. I used the Trader Joe’s frozen cod sticks for mine to speed things up.
